Harsh Shah

Senior Software Engineer

Mountain View, California, United States9 yrs 5 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Experienced in developing complex software solutions.
  • Strong background in Python and Django frameworks.
  • Proven ability to improve system efficiencies through data analysis.
Stackforce AI infers this person is a Software Engineer with expertise in Backend Development and Data Analysis.

Contact

Skills

Core Skills

PythonDjangoHadoopSql

Other Skills

JavaScriptAngular.jsPigHiveCC++JavaHTMLHTML5Cascading Style Sheets (CSS)XMLASP.NETASP.NET MVCMySQLSQLite

Experience

9 yrs 5 mos
Total Experience
3 yrs 1 mo
Average Tenure
4 yrs 9 mos
Current Experience

Google

2 roles

Senior Software Engineer

Promoted

Apr 2025Present · 1 yr 1 mo

Software Engineer

Aug 2021Present · 4 yrs 9 mos

Bloomberg lp

Software Engineer

Jun 2018Aug 2021 · 3 yrs 2 mos · Greater New York City Area

Yahoo! inc.

Software Engineer Intern II (Search & Advertising products)

Jun 2017Aug 2017 · 2 mos

  • Transition to Model Based Approach - Hadoop, Pig, Python
  • 1. Yahoo! Search uses a static approach to trigger results based for the user input query
  • 2. Fetched and processed months of user logged data by writing scripts in Pig and Python. Used the results to analyze the top 10% of static triggered domains
  • 3. Created Oozie workflow to automate the scripting process
  • Navigational Add-on Card Coverage Improvement - Hadoop, Hive, Python
  • 1. Yahoo! Search results contain add-on card with links to the App Store for Android and iOS.
  • 2. Discussed various approaches with the Navigational team to generate the desired mapping. Wrote scripts in Hive and Python
  • 3. Identified 25% obsolete mappings in the existing file
  • 4. Tested the output on 5% of the population by running a test bucket. Card Coverage, Skip Through Rate, and Click Through Rate improved by nearly 15%
HadoopPigPythonHive

University of southern california

Software Developer Internship

Nov 2016May 2018 · 1 yr 6 mos · Greater San Diego Area

  • Web Portal to automate the manual process for Sites - Python, Django, JavaScript, Angular.js
  • 1. Working with the team to develop an Electronic Data Capture System (EDC) using the Django framework
  • 2. Used the Rest Framework to generate reports
  • 3. Developed a widget using AngularJS to function a sliding panel that fetches the data using an API call
  • 4. Parsing the JSON and displayed the fields in different formats such as bullets, tables, stories for better visualization
  • 5. Developed Entity relationship diagram for data models to better understand the dependency between data models
  • 6. Analyzed the requirements from the documentation and converted into the proper format by fetching the functional and non functional requirements using python scripts.
PythonDjangoJavaScriptAngular.js

Jet airways(i) ltd.

Report Designer (Intern)

Jan 2015Feb 2015 · 1 mo · Mumbai, Maharashtra

  • Generate Reports for IT departments - SQL
  • 1. Designed and generated reports using the report designer tool Maintenance Operating System(AMOS)
  • 2. Provided support and assistance pertaining to the database system queries and complaints
  • 3. Created the SQL queries to retrieve the necessary data by finding the logical links between the relational tables
  • 4. Quality Assurance Reports, Technical Service Reports, Warranty Report were some of the reports designed.
SQL

Education

University of Southern California Viterbi School of Engineering

Master’s Degree — Computer Science

Jan 2016Jan 2018

University of Mumbai

Bachelor’s Degree — Computer Engineering

Jan 2012Jan 2016

Mithibai Junior College of Arts And Science

HSC (Higher Secondary Education) — Science

Jan 2010Jan 2012

St Joseph's High School

High School — SSC

Jan 2005Jan 2010

Stackforce found 100+ more professionals with Python & Django

Explore similar profiles based on matching skills and experience